3 days agopython-common/cryptotools: stop using the removed X509Req API 69446/head
Kefu Chai [Sat, 13 Jun 2026 01:50:09 +0000 (09:50 +0800)]
python-common/cryptotools: stop using the removed X509Req API

pyOpenSSL deprecated OpenSSL.crypto.X509Req in 24.2.0 (2024-07-20) and
removed it in 26.3.0 (2026-06-12). as we don't pin pyopenssl, CI picked
up the new release, and create_self_signed_cert() started failing with:

  AttributeError: module 'OpenSSL.crypto' has no attribute 'X509Req'

this took down run-tox-mgr, run-tox-mgr-dashboard-py3 and the mypy check.

we only used X509Req to build a subject name and then copied it into the
X509 cert. so drop it, and set the subject on the cert directly. the
resulting cert stays the same: subject from dname, issuer set to the same
subject, self-signed.

3 days agotools/cephfs_mirror: Add crawl-state and sync-mode metric
Kotresh HR [Sat, 28 Mar 2026 10:12:43 +0000 (15:42 +0530)]
tools/cephfs_mirror: Add crawl-state and sync-mode metric

The 'crawl' and 'sync-mode' metric is added.

sync-mode: full/delta,
"crawl": {
           "state": "completed",
           "duration": "37s"
       }

sync-mode:
---------
The 'sync-mode: full/delta' is added to peer status.
The 'delta' means, blockdiff along with snapdiff is
being used to sync the files where as 'full' means
full directory is crawled and each file is synced
entirely.

crawl:
-----
The state can be in-progress/completed. This
identifies whether the crawler thread is done
queuing the files for data sync threads.

The time taken for the duration is also shown.
If the crawl is in-progress, the duration
would show the time taken till then from the
start of the crawl. If the crawl state is
completed, then duration indicates total
time taken for the crawl.

The crawl duration is shown in "d h m s" format.
The existing 'sync_duration' in last_synced_snap
is also formatted

The values are as below. When crawl state is
completed, the 'total_files' metric doesn't
grow anymore.

crawl_duration:
--------------
The crawl_duration of last snapshot is saved in last_synced_snap
section as well.

3 days agomclock_common: adjust mClock profile parameters to prevent backfill starvation
Sridhar Seshasayee [Mon, 25 May 2026 12:14:54 +0000 (17:44 +0530)]
mclock_common: adjust mClock profile parameters to prevent backfill starvation

Adjust the 'background_best_effort' queue parameters across the
three standard mClock profiles (high_client_ops, balanced, and
high_recovery_ops) to ensure best effort ops are not starved.

Previously, the 'background_best_effort' queue carried a default allocation
of 0% (MIN) reservation and a weight of 1 under these profiles. When
concurrent client traffic is dense, the zero-reservation for example completely
starves backfill sub-ops (MSG_OSD_EC_READ) on pools with
'allow_ec_optimizations' set to false. This starvation forces the Primary OSD
to hold internal BlueStore transactions and PG object locks for extended
windows, causing severe client median (50th) latency inflation.

To prevent background starvation and resolve the effects of the primary lock
retention, the profile configurations are tuned as follows:

The following profile changes forces low-cost sub-ops to clear out of peer
queues rapidly to drop  primary locks, which helps improve the client
completion latency and tail latency (95th, 99th and 99.5th) percentile.

1. high_client_ops profile:
   - Grant 'background_best_effort' a safe 5% minimum reservation.
   - Scale the queue weight to 4.

2. balanced profile:
   - Grant 'background_best_effort' a 5% minimum reservation.
   - Set the queue weight to 2.

3. high_recovery_ops profile:
   - Grant 'background_best_effort' a 5% minimum reservation.
   - Set the queue weight to 2.

4. Modify the mClock config reference documentation to reflect the tuning
   changes to the best-effort QoS parameters across the profiles.

Note on Proportional Scaling Compatibility:
Configuring these changes shifts total reservations to 105% (e.g., 50%
client + 50% recovery + 5% best-effort under the Balanced profile). Under
heavy concurrent saturation, mClock's internal controls resolves this
gracefully via proportional down-scaling, preserving the underlying
device bandwidth limits for different classes of clients. For example instead
of the client being allocated 50% bandwidth, a slightly lower reservation is
allocated while shifting the remaining bandwidth to the best-effort queue.
This minor scaling shift is virtually unnoticeable to the client application,
but it prevents the internal queue deadlocks.

3 days agosrc/messages, osd: Calculate and set cost for subOpReads for mClock scheduler
Sridhar Seshasayee [Mon, 28 Jul 2025 11:09:34 +0000 (16:39 +0530)]
src/messages, osd: Calculate and set cost for subOpReads for mClock scheduler

Previously, sub-op reads returned a hardcoded cost of 0, bypassing
mClock's background bandwidth and tag calculation mechanisms. This
allowed backfill operations to proceed un-metered, occasionally causing
backend resource contention and driving up client tail latencies.

Cost is calculated based on whether the complete chunk/shard or a subchunk
needs to be read. The possible cases are:
1. Read the complete chunk aligned length:
   - Cost is set to the length of the chunk aligned extent size.
2. Fragmented reads:
   - Consider the subchunk length and count to calculate the cost.
   - compute_cost evaluates the exact layout of fragmented shard bytes on
     disk by summing up the active subchunk allocations exactly once
     (`fragmented_shard_bytes += k.second * subchunk_size`).
   - Linear Extent Scaling: Scale the baseline footprint cleanly by
     multiplying it against the true count of read extents (`tl.size()`),
     achieving a highly efficient O(N) time complexity.

This linear cost model is compatible with pools running with
'allow_ec_optimizations' set to true. Under the FastEC optimized
pipeline, most operations are unified and bypass fragment slicing,
meaning requests will primarily match the Case 1 chunk-aligned path.
In Case 2 where applicable, the O(N) loop ensures that cost will
scale proportionally according to the layout.

It is important to note that the amount of data to read was set to an upper
bound defined by osd_recovery_max_chunk (8 MiB) and was rounded up to the
stripe width. The reason for setting a higher than actual upper bound is that
there may be cases where the object doesn't have the xattrs yet to determine
its size. Therefore, the amount to read was ultimatly set to ~(8 MiB / k)
where k is the number of data shards. This can cause mClock to prolong
the recovery times as items stay longer in the queue. To address this, the
amount to read is set to the remaining length of the object to recover
if the object size is known. Otherwise, the amount to read is set to the
recovery chunk size as before. Therefore, in some cases, only the first
recovery read could be costly if the object context is not known.

The MOSDECSubOpRead class introduces the following:
 - cost member. This necessitates an increment to the HEAD_VERSION and
   appropriate handling within the encode and decode methods.
 - compute_cost() that is called when creating the message by
   ECCommonL::ReadPipeline::do_read_op(). This calls into ECSubRead::cost()
   that performs the actual calculations to set the cost based on the cases
   mentioned above.
 - The same sequence applies to the EC optimized path in
   ECCommon::ReadPipeline::do_read_op().

3 days agoosd/scheduler: Classify EC subOp reads according to op priority for mClock
Sridhar Seshasayee [Tue, 22 Jul 2025 08:39:16 +0000 (14:09 +0530)]
osd/scheduler: Classify EC subOp reads according to op priority for mClock

The change brings MSG_OSD_EC_READ into the fold of mClock scheduler. This
improves the scheduling of client and other classes of operation as they
are no longer unnecessarily preempted by the 'immediate' queue.
EC SubOps are now handled as follows:

 - EC SubOp reads generated during recovery will either go into the
   'background_recovery' or 'background_best_effort' class based on
   the recovery priority set for the op. EC SubOp reads generated due
   to client will continue to be classified as 'immediate'.

 - EC SubOp writes generated as a result of client operations will
   continue to be classified as 'immediate'.

 - EC SubOp replies are considered high priority and therefore
   continue to be classed as 'immediate'.

4 days agomgr/ceph_secrets: add SecretStoreMon mon-kv store implementation
Redouane Kachach [Mon, 23 Feb 2026 09:44:22 +0000 (10:44 +0100)]
mgr/ceph_secrets: add SecretStoreMon mon-kv store implementation

Introduce SecretRecord (data, metadata, versioning, timestamps) and
the canonical KV prefix (secret_store/v1/…). Add JSON serialization
helpers (to_json) including the ability to omit secret data unless
explicitly requested. This commit defines the “what we store and how
it looks” without wiring any mgr interactions yet.

Add SecretStoreMon implementing the backend using mgr’s KV
store (get_store, set_store, prefix listing). Implement set/get/rm
semantics, version increments, and list-by-prefix queries for
namespace/scope/target. This isolates persistence logic from CLI/RPC
concerns and provides deterministic record behavior for later layers.

5 days agoceph.spec.in: use %{_sbindir} instead of ${_sbindir} in osd %preun
Kefu Chai [Thu, 11 Jun 2026 03:29:05 +0000 (11:29 +0800)]
ceph.spec.in: use %{_sbindir} instead of ${_sbindir} in osd %preun

a37b5b5bde8c added %preun scriptlets that use ${_sbindir}, which is
shell syntax rather than an rpm macro, so it expands to empty at run
time and the scriptlet runs "/update-alternatives", failing on
uninstall/upgrade with:

  /var/tmp/rpm-tmp.K1fvm3: line 2: /update-alternatives: No such file or directory
  error: %preun(ceph-osd-crimson-2:20.3.0-5054.g33c1d671.el9.x86_64) scriptlet failed, exit status 127
  Error in PREUN scriptlet in rpm package ceph-osd-crimson.

use %{_sbindir}, like the %posttrans --install lines already do, so it
expands to /usr/sbin/update-alternatives at build time.
